How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Millbrook?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Millbrook Studio Apartments | $1,667 | $1,070 | $2,625 |
Millbrook 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,764 | $656 | $2,907 |
Millbrook 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,102 | $1,159 | $3,585 |
Millbrook 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,876 | $1,309 | $4,325 |
Millbrook 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,419 | $3,244 | $3,554 |

Cheapest Available Millbrook and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ments
As of September 11, 2025 the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Millbrook, IL is the 2x2 Model starting from $1,159 at Fox Hill Senior Living in the Raintree Village Duplexes neighborhood. The second most affordable Millbrook 2 Bedroom is the Two Bedroom One Bathroom Model at Tudor Park Apartments starting at $1,209 in the Downtown neighborhood. The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in Millbrook is currently $2,102.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in Millbrook:
